How to Write an Essay on the Art of Photography?

admin by admin
August 5, 2022
in Tips & Tricks



Make a strategy

When writing a photography essay, you must present a specific point of view on the topic matter and back it up with relevant data and findings. For example, your essay could be about professionals who have built a name for themselves in this field.

You can examine the backgrounds and works of many photographers depending on the depth of the issue and the length of your essay. Ansel Adams and Diane Arbus, for example, have made significant contributions to this art and media. You may also look at pioneers like George Eastman, who is credited with inventing the Kodak camera, the first model to print images using films rather than plates.

Alternatively, you may consider the impact that some journalists’ work had on historical themes. Take, for example, Dorothea Lange’s photographs of migrant farmers during the Great Depression.

Getting to Know the Different Types and Techniques

In this art form, there are a variety of genres. These encompass a variety of approaches and skillsets. Indeed, you may look into things like the procedures employed in different styles and techniques, as well as the camera lenses used.

It could also cover a variety of sub-topics, such as light treatment and fashion approaches. You might also look into the many styles of this art and how they are used in advertising.

In such a writing project, basic approaches can be studied before moving on to detailing each subtopic in full. Take, for example, portrait photography or candid photography.

The significance of shutter speed and aperture settings, as well as how these changes might be reflected in each photo, can also be explored. You would need to give graphics to point out the differences or exhibit clarity in what is being discussed on such a topic matter.
